Are you a highly experienced Senior Electrical Engineer ready to lead complex projects and mentor the next generation of engineering talent? We are looking for a self-sufficient, technically driven professional to join our Brisbane team. At Cell Engineering, we focus on providing responsive, high-quality consultancy and customised design solutions for power systems and process control.

In this role, you will be a valued technical resource, managing diverse workgroups and projects from concept through to post-commissioning support across multiple industries.

Key Responsibilities

  • Coordinate and lead project workgroups, ensuring the high-quality delivery of electrical control and systems design.
  • Provide expert guidance and mentorship to Project and Graduate Engineers on technical issues and design work.
  • Conduct rigorous reviews of engineering work to maintain professional standards and ISO 9001 compliance.
  • Manage project lifecycles, including budgetary oversight, timeframes, and regular progress reporting to management.
  • Drive business growth by maintaining client relationships, identifying new opportunities, and introducing innovations to the market.
  • Develop complex technical papers, reports, and specifications from scratch with limited oversight.

What You Will Bring

  • A minimum of 7 years of relevant industry experience with a proven track record in project management.
  • Advanced knowledge of electrical designs, power systems, and specialised engineering software packages.
  • A natural desire to lead, mentor teams, and promote a culture of quality and safety.
  • Eligibility for membership with Engineers Australia and possession of (or ability to obtain within 12 months) an RPEQ qualification.
  • Exceptional written and oral skills, with the ability to convey complex technical content clearly.
